
In October 2010, we touched down in Japan, settled into our hotel, and then decided to head out into the night to see what the city had on offer. We were in Shinjuku, a bright, big, wonderful area of the city that tends to party hard until dawn, pretty much every night of the week. Granted, your favourite retailer, restaurant, or game center will still close at 9, 11, or 1am, but the bars, karaoke, and other engagements are open all night.

We’re at the south exit of Shinjuku JR station, heading North, and just east of the station here. The street behind Green Peas, if you’re familiar with the area. It’s a densely packed strip, some phenomenally expensive real estate ensures skinny little properties, and buildings 7 or 8 floors tall. Shown just at the entrance to this area is the awesome LAMMTARRA, famous/infamous porn store. Whether you’d like your sinfully delightful images on DVD, in games, or even “book” format, LAMMTARRA has you covered.

Restaurants abound in this area, and even the pickiest eater with the least command of Japanese can usually just pull the restauranteur out onto the street and point at what they think they want to eat. This is a fairly touristy area though, finding a restaurant owner that speaks enough English to get by probably wouldn’t be too hard. This shop offers a bunch of different noodle and rice dishes.
